Manages daily operations, consumer lending, business development and physical requirements of a large branch by performing the following essential duties and responsibilities:
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
- Promotes the highest level of service to customers through coaching, mentoring, training and monitoring of staff; communicates corporate mission and direction to delegates.
- Ensures branch operations comply with bank policy, procedures and banking regulations; ensures delegates have adequate and current compliance training and branch maintains a satisfactory audit rating or better.
- Maximizes branch profitability by directing and participating in activities to promote growth, and attract and retain business. Establishes cross-selling and deposit goals for key delegates and monitors and measures results.
- Calls on potential and existing customers to develop and retain business. Represents the bank at various community functions to further enhance its image and develop additional business.
- Maintains branch security controls, and upholds appearance and maintenance standards. Minimizes branch losses and risk or exposure to losses.
- Directs the research and resolution of out of balance conditions. Resolves customer discrepancies and errors; and, handles sensitive customer problems or special requests. Responds to or immediately directs customer complaints to the appropriate person, in accordance with the Bank’s Consumer Complaint Policy.
- Manages the branch's budget and seeks ways to maximize staff productivity and increase operational efficiencies.
- Performs other work-related duties as assigned by supervisor.
COMPLIANCE EXPECTATIONS
- Ensure business unit’s operations comply with bank policy, procedures, and banking regulations (for business unit heads).
- Ensure you and your delegates have adequate and current compliance training, and ensure training is completed on time.
- Stay up to date on relevant laws and regulations and complete all compliance training on time.
- Ensure you and your delegates comply with the bank’s policies, procedures, laws, and regulations.
- Maintain customer confidence and protect the bank’s operations by identifying and protecting confidential information.
S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ES Responsible for the overall direction, coordination, and evaluation of all branch personnel. Car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organization's policies and applicable laws. Responsibilities include interviewing, hiring, training, and recommending termination of employees; planning, assigning, and directing work; appraising performance; rewarding and disciplining employees; addressing complaints and resolving problems.
